They usually fade entirely within the first few months, although patches on the forehead can take up to a … Web24 apr. 2024 · Jaundice is caused by a buildup of bilirubin, a waste material, in the blood. An inflamed liver or obstructed bile duct can lead to jaundice, as well as other underlying conditions. Symptoms include a yellow tinge to the skin and whites of the eyes, dark urine, and itchiness. Reference ranges for HGB and HCT vary with age and sex ( table 1 ). The threshold for defining anemia is HGB or HCT at or below the 2.5 th percentile for age and sex based upon reference data from healthy individuals.
